While living in St. Louis in the late 70's there was an article about the
origin of the White Castle burger. Square burgers with holes to allow them
to cook rapidly, normally cooked with onions. Easily consumed by the dozen
since they were about 3" squares. Originally only available in St. Louis,
there were a bunch of White Castle fans/fanatics in Arizona who would order
a refrigerated tractor trailer full every year and would have a huge bash to
consume them. Now they are more widely available. Best with massive
quantities of beer after the bars close. Rumored also to stop any
chemically induced munchies. Any printout that was generated while you were
eating them smelled of onions and grease.
